首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

选择特定日期的唯一记录,排除之前日期中的重复记录

在关系型数据库中,可以使用SQL语句来选择特定日期的唯一记录,并排除之前日期中的重复记录。以下是一个可能的解决方案:

首先,假设我们有一个名为"records"的数据表,其中包含日期字段"date"和其他字段。

要选择特定日期的唯一记录,可以使用以下SQL语句:

代码语言:txt
复制
SELECT DISTINCT *
FROM records
WHERE date = '特定日期'

这将返回在"records"表中,日期为"特定日期"的所有唯一记录。

如果要排除之前日期中的重复记录,可以使用以下SQL语句:

代码语言:txt
复制
SELECT DISTINCT *
FROM records
WHERE date = '特定日期' AND date NOT IN (
  SELECT date FROM records WHERE date < '特定日期'
)

这将返回在"records"表中,日期为"特定日期"且不在之前日期中重复的所有唯一记录。

对于上述解决方案中的SQL语句,需要将"records"替换为实际的表名,"date"替换为实际的日期字段名,"特定日期"替换为要选择的特定日期。

这是一个基本的解决方案,具体的实现方式可能因数据库类型和数据表结构而有所不同。

腾讯云提供了多种云计算相关的产品和服务,包括数据库、服务器、人工智能等。您可以根据具体需求选择适合的产品进行开发和部署。

请注意,以上回答仅供参考,具体的解决方案可能需要根据实际情况进行调整和优化。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券